今天看到一个帖子,里面讲到打印"helloworld"可以用十种方法实现,下面总结一下:
第一类:利用printf函数实现
1.printf("helloworld");
2.printf("%s","helloworld");
3.printf("%c%c%c%c%c%c%c%c%c%c", 'h', 'e', ~~~);
第二类:利用putchar函数
1.putchar('h');
2.putchar(0152);//利用ASCII的八进制表示
3.putchar(0xfd);//利用ASCII的十六进制表示
4.putchar(86);//利用ASCII的十进制表示
5.putchar('777');//利用ASCII的转义八进制表示
6.putchar('xff');//利用ASCII的转义十六进制表示
第三类:利用puts函数
1.puts("helloworld"); //直接输出